RSS feeds offer regularly updated content such as news stories or other content. They are published by the major news sites and by many other sites too. You can take an RSS feed and insert it directly inside your own web pages, turning the news stories or other content into ordinary website content. Since the news site continually updates their RSS feed content, this means that your web page content updates continually and automatically.

Most RSS feeds are
produced by news sites and blog sites.
These sites create a
cut-down version of the continually changing content on
their own site and then publish it as an RSS
feed.
However several commercial,
commission paying RSS feeds have been launched
recently.
There are now third party sites which publish feeds for
Clickbank and Amazon
products.
However the "King" of the commercial RSS feed sites is
without doubt eBay.
eBay's RSS feature
provides a self-updating stream of content drawn from the
millions of continually changing auctions on eBay, covering
almost every niche you can think of.
The RSS feed provides text
describing each auction item and photos of the items, along
with links to the actual auction pages.
Although
these auction feeds have similar benefits to conventional
ad units, RSS feeds are very different from
the search engine perspective.
Conventional
ad units are not readable by search engines, so do not
provide any content. In fact they appear to the search engines
as a "hole" in the page.
In
contrast, RSS feeds actually become part
of your web pages - and appear as normal
content to the search engines, helping to make your
pages appear unique.

RSS Weaver, like many
other modern solutions uses PHP to achieve its effects.
PHP is a hugely powerful web hosting feature and means that
you can add all sorts of amazing technologies to your
web pages.
The only drawback is that your web pages need to have a
file extension ".php" in order for them to have PHP code
incorporated into them.
It's relatively easy to rename your web pages, but it's
still involves hassle.
